This year, iPadOS has introduced several exciting new features and improvements:

  1. Apple Pencil Pro Enhancements:

    • Squeeze Gesture: A quick way to switch tools or show the picker when needed, right where the pencil is hovering.
    • Feedback Generators: Updates to feedback generators work great with Apple Pencil Pro, elevating the experience of drawing and writing.
    • UI Touch and UI Hover Gesture Recognizer: These provide barrel roll angle, helping to make your app's drawing tools even more expressive.
    • Undo Slider: For all apps with undo support, squeezing Apple Pencil Pro presents an undo slider, the quickest way to work through undo history.
    • PK Tool Picker: Now lets you define the available tools and use the tool picker with PK canvas view, your own drawing canvas, or a combination of both.
  2. Multilingual Keyboard:

    • Multi-Script Typing: Allows typing in more than one language without needing to manually switch languages, supporting a unique multi-script typing experience.
  3. New Calculator App:

    • Multi-App Mode: Includes secondary apps such as notepads, spreadsheets, assistive apps, coding apps, and the new calculator app for iPad.
    • Customization for Classrooms: Built-in configuration for assessment mode and MDM, such as the ability to turn off scientific mode or math notes.
  4. Updated Tab and Sidebar:

    • Visual Updates: Tab bars have been refreshed with a new compact look that reduces empty space, bringing app content to the forefront.
    • Combined Sidebar Experience: Existing sidebar apps can adopt new UI Tab bar controller APIs to get a combined tab and sidebar experience.
